Description
History. Military. Nonfiction. A fearless leader with 104 victories to his name, Galland was a legendary hero in Germany's Luftwaffe. Now he offers an insider's look at the division's triumphs in Poland and France and the last desperate battle to save the Reich. "The clearest picture yet of how the Germans lost their war in the air."—Time.Tags

General Adolf Gallano was a German WWII fighter ace and commander of the Luftwaffe Fighter Force. At the end of the Second World War Galland was one of the few to fly the Messerschmilt 262 jet fighter in combat and had shot down 104 enemy planes. Davio C.
